KUCHING: Dato James Chan’s term as the Mayor of Kuching South City Council (MBKS) has been extended until the end of the year.

 This was revealed by the Mayor himself during the breaking of fast and Ramadan contribution ceremony held at the MBKS Dewan Masyarakat here last Thursday.

 “Today (31 May 2018) is the last day of my fifth term as Mayor of MBKS and I would like to thank everybody – including the people of Kuching and state government – who have helped me along these years to serve as Mayor.

 “Of course, I was also being told that my term has been extended until the end of this year and I would like to thank Chief Minister, Datuk Patinggi (Dr) Abang Johari Tun Datuk Abang Openg, Minister of Local Government and Housing, Datuk  Dr Sim Kui Hian, State Secretary, Tan Sri Datuk Amar Mohamad Morshidi Abdul Ghani, the rest of the State Cabinet, and also the State Assemblymen and Members of Parliament  who have helped me by giving me constructive feedback.

 “I would also like to thank the councillors and with this new term until the end of the year, I will try to do my best to continue what I’ve done, especially to improve the infrastructure.

 “It’ll be beneficial to the people of Kuching in general and I will also make sure there are more community programmes to ensure unity among us and that Kuching remains vibrant and peaceful,” he said.

 That night, Ramadan contributions were given to children from needy families.
